Output 37112a0362504a182d5b71329b8a4c3b43a6f54f80aedb1ad74c44a03ddd4e8e:4

value
21069340
script pubkey
OP_0 OP_PUSHBYTES_20 ae15ffdeb9db132422896253c124e2ca1d3ff831
address
bc1q4c2llh4emvfjgg5fvffuzf8zegwnl7p3xlyq59
transaction
37112a0362504a182d5b71329b8a4c3b43a6f54f80aedb1ad74c44a03ddd4e8e
spent
true